A bookcase has 3 shelves with a total of 24 books. The top shelf has 8 mystery books. The middle shelf has 10 math books. The bottom shelf has 6 science books. Two books are now taken off each shelf. What fraction of the books remaining on the three shelves are math books? Express your answer as a common fraction.

Original counts:

Top: 8 mystery. Middle: 10 math. Bottom: 6 science. Total 8+10+6=24. Correct.

After removing 2 from each shelf:

Top: 8 - 2 = 6. Middle: 10 - 2 = 8. Bottom: 6 - 2 = 4. Total removed: 6, so 24 - 6 = 18 total remaining. Correct.

Math books remaining: 8 (since middle shelf had 10, subtract 2). So math books are 8 out of 18 total. Simplify 8/18. Divide numerator and denominator by 2: 4/9.
